氮肥对甘蓝产量、硝酸盐含量及土壤硝态氮含量的影响

摘    要:通过田间小区试验为研究不同氮肥用量对北京地区甘蓝产量、品质以及土壤硝态氮含量的影响。试验结果表明:(1)0~60 cm土层中3个采样周期土壤硝态氮含量随氮肥量级增加而升高,并且随着作物的生长,0~30 cm土层中土壤中硝态氮含量呈现下降的趋势,30~60 cm土层中基本呈现上升的趋势;60~90 cm土层中变化较小;(2)随着氮肥投入增加,甘蓝产量呈现先增加后降低的趋势,当氮肥的添加量为240 kg/hm2时产量最高;(3)随着氮肥施用量的升高,甘蓝对氮素的吸收量呈现先上升后下降的趋势,添加氮肥处理的甘蓝对氮素的吸收量均显著高于不添加氮肥处理,并且施用氮肥的处理中甘蓝叶片硝酸盐含量显著高于不施氮肥处理,并且不同供氮水平叶片硝酸盐含量变化各不相同。综合以上试验结果可知,氮肥的添加对0~60 cm土层中硝态氮含量的影响较大,并且适量的氮肥添加量(240 kg/hm2)能够有效提高北京地区甘蓝的产量以及甘蓝对氮素的吸收量等。

Effect of Nitrogen Fertilizer on Yield and NO3--N Content of Brassica oleracea and NO3--N Content of Soil
Abstract:The effect of yield and quality of brassica oleracea and NO3-N content of soil with different nitrogen fertilizer level was studied according to the field experiments. The results showed that: (1) The content of NO3-N in soil was increased with the increase of nitrogen level with three sampling period in 0-60cm soils. Besides, with the growth of the crops, the content of NO3-N in 0-30cm soils showed the tendency of decline, and the content of NO3-N in 30-60cm soils increases, and the content of NO3-N in 60-90 soils had almost no change; (2) The yield of brassica oleracea showed a trend of lower after the first increase with the increasing of nitrogen inputs, and the yield was the highest when the inputs of nitrogen was 240 kg.hm-2; (3) ) The absorption of nitrogen by brassica oleracea showed a trend of lower after the first increase with the increasing of the nitrogen fertilizer application. Compared with the treatment without nitrogen fertilizer, the treatment with nitrogen fertilizer was higher respectively, and so as the nitrate content in leaves of brassica oleracea. Besides, the nitrate content in leaves of brassica oleracea were different between different levels of nitrogen fertilizer.
